Shopify Bulk Import Metafields: A Comprehensive Guide
Table of Contents
- Introduction
- What Are Shopify Metafields?
- Preparing Your Metafield Data
- Tools and Apps for Bulk Import
- Step-by-Step Guide to Bulk Import Metafields
- Tips and Best Practices
- Conclusion
- FAQ
Introduction
Are you struggling to manage a large number of products with unique data attributes on Shopify? You are not alone. Many merchants find it challenging to handle the bulk import of metafields, a powerful feature Shopify introduced to allow for extra custom data fields. Despite the growing importance of metafields, Shopify still lacks a straightforward built-in solution for bulk importing and exporting them. This has led many users to spend extra on third-party apps. In this guide, we'll explore how to efficiently manage Shopify metafields in bulk, providing you with practical solutions and tips to simplify your workflow.
This post aims to walk you through everything you need to know about bulk importing metafields into your Shopify store, including:
- Understanding metafields and their importance.
- Preparing your metafield data for bulk import.
- Tools and apps that can help with the import/export process.
- Step-by-step instructions for bulk importing metafields.
- Tips and best practices.
By the end of this guide, you’ll be equipped to handle Shopify metafields like a pro, saving you time and effort in managing your store’s data.
What Are Shopify Metafields?
Before diving into the specifics of bulk importing, it's essential to understand what metafields are and why they matter. Metafields are custom fields that help you store additional data about products, orders, customers, and other objects in Shopify. They can be used to add details such as product specifications, item properties, and other unique data points that are not covered by Shopify’s default product fields.
Why Use Metafields?
Metafields allow you to:
- Tailor product information: Customize product pages with additional information, such as fabric details, user manuals, or care instructions.
- Enhance customer experience: Provide more detailed product data, improving the shopping experience.
- Optimize internal operations: Store specific data like warehouse locations or SKU metadata, streamlining inventory management.
Preparing Your Metafield Data
Effective bulk importation starts with proper preparation. Here’s how to get your metafield data ready for a seamless import process:
Step 1: Define Metafield Namespaces and Keys
Namespaces and keys are integral parts of metafields. The namespace groups metafields logically, while keys identify specific data points. For example:
-
Namespace:
custom
-
Key:
fabric_type
Step 2: Format Your Data in a CSV File
The CSV (Comma-Separated Values) file format is crucial for importing data into Shopify. Each row in the CSV file represents a different entity (e.g., product), and each column represents a different metafield.
Here’s a basic structure for your CSV file:
Handle,Title,Custom Metafield (product.metafields.custom.fabric_type)
product-handle,Product Title,Value
Step 3: Populate Metafield Values
Fill in the CSV file with the metafield values you wish to import. Ensure that each value corresponds to the correct product handle and follows the defined schema of namespace and key.
Tools and Apps for Bulk Import
Several third-party apps can simplify the process of bulk importing and exporting Shopify metafields. Here are some popular options:
Matrixify
Matrixify is a robust app that allows for comprehensive data management, including metafields. It supports both import and export features, making it a versatile choice for large-scale data handling.
Metafields Guru
This app specializes in metafield management, providing user-friendly interfaces to edit, import, and export metafields. It also supports custom metafield types and integrates seamlessly with Shopify.
Bulk Import Export Update with Excel
This app enables bulk import/export operations using Excel files. It’s particularly useful if you prefer working with Excel’s functionality over standard CSV formats.
Step-by-Step Guide to Bulk Import Metafields
Here’s a detailed walkthrough of how to bulk import metafields using Matrixify:
Step 1: Set Up Metafield Definitions
First, define your metafields in Shopify:
- Navigate to Settings > Metafields in your Shopify admin.
- Select Products and then click Add definition.
- Define your metafield’s namespace and key (e.g.,
custom.fabric_type
).
Step 2: Prepare Your CSV File
Create a CSV file with the necessary columns:
- Handle: The product handle.
- Title: The product title.
- Custom Metafield: Your defined metafield columns.
Example:
Handle,Title,Custom Metafield (product.metafields.custom.fabric_type)
product-handle-1,Blue T-shirt,Cotton
product-handle-2,Red T-shirt,Polyester
Step 3: Import CSV to Matrixify
- Open Matrixify in your Shopify admin.
- Choose Import and upload your CSV file.
- Map the CSV columns to the appropriate metafield definitions.
- Run the import process and wait for confirmation of successful import.
Tips and Best Practices
- Backup Data: Always back up your current product data before performing bulk operations.
- Validate CSV: Double-check your CSV file for errors to avoid import failures.
- Test Imports: Perform imports in small batches initially to ensure everything works correctly.
- Stay Updated: Keep your apps updated to benefit from new features and improvements.
Conclusion
Managing Shopify metafields doesn't have to be a daunting task, especially when handling bulk imports. By following the steps and best practices outlined in this guide, you can efficiently import and manage metafields, enhancing your store’s capabilities and improving the customer experience. Metafields provide the flexibility and customization options that modern e-commerce businesses need to stay competitive. Don’t let the complexities of data management hold you back—empower your Shopify store with robust metafield management strategies today.
FAQ
1. What are metafields in Shopify?
Metafields are custom data fields that allow you to store additional information about products, orders, customers, and more in Shopify.
2. Why do I need to bulk import metafields?
Bulk importing saves time and reduces errors when updating a large number of products with unique data attributes, making your store management more efficient.
3. Which apps can help with bulk importing Shopify metafields?
Matrixify, Metafields Guru, and Bulk Import Export Update with Excel are popular apps that facilitate the bulk import and export of Shopify metafields.
4. How can I ensure my CSV file is properly formatted for import?
Make sure your CSV file follows the structure required by Shopify, with appropriate column headers and data corresponding to defined metafield namespaces and keys.
5. What should I do if my import fails?
If your import fails, review the error messages provided by the app or Shopify. Common issues include invalid CSV formatting, missing required fields, or metafield definitions not being set up correctly.
With the right preparation and tools, bulk importing Shopify metafields can be straightforward and highly beneficial for your e-commerce business. Get started today and experience the enhanced flexibility and functionality that well-managed metafields can bring.
Discover more customization possibilities.
Whether you’re looking to create a unique storefront, improve operations or tailor your Shopify store to better meet customer needs, you’ll find insightful information and expert tips here.